Riot Squad

This U.K. punk band started in 1981 in Manchester and released a series of aggressive and politically volatile EPs with songs like "Civil Destruction," "Unite & Fight," and "Hate the Law." Vocalist Dunk Mason released some of the records on his Rot label, eventually collecting them on a full-length titled There Ain't No Solution. All of Riot Squad's recordings became highly collectable among Oi! and punk collectors in the ensuing years. A CD collection, appropriately titled Complete Punk Collection, was issued in the '90s by Anagram Records. Like many Oi! groups, their concerts were dangerous affairs and, coupled with an ever changing lineup, they lost momentum and drifted apart in 1984.
